UX Strategist and Dashboard Developer

Booz Allen Hamilton is looking for a UX Strategist and Dashboard Developer to transform user interactions with government systems. The role involves designing and developing dashboards that visualize critical metrics, collaborating with various teams, and ensuring a seamless user experience.

Responsibilities

Lead the design and development of intuitive, high-performance dashboards that visualize critical metrics from various ICAM systems
Support both engineering and technical operations teams with real-time monitoring data, and provide leadership with high-level reports on system performance and operational health
Work closely with back-end teams to integrate data from multiple ICAM systems such as user access logs, role-based access control, and incident tracking, into cohesive, real-time visualizations, ensuring the accuracy and timeliness of the data
Focus on displaying actionable insights through metrics that support system performance tracking, incident detection, and operational trends, and ensure dashboards include both granular technical data for operational teams and summary visualizations for executives and leadership
Collaborate with stakeholders such as engineers, security teams, and leadership, to gather requirements and iteratively develop dashboards that align with specific user needs
Provide a seamless, intuitive experience for users of varying technical expertise, from detailed operational views to executive summaries
Stay up-to-date with emerging trends in data visualization and UX design to enhance dashboard interactivity, performance, and overall usability, and proactively identify opportunities to improve and scale dashboards based on user feedback and evolving needs
Partner with cross-functional teams to troubleshoot issues, refine dashboard functionality, and continuously improve data visualization quality and relevance
